Chivas Brothers is the Pernod Ricard business dedicated entirely to Scotch whisky and is part of the Gold Brand Unit, our global division for Aged Spirits & Champagne, which brings together the prestigious portfolios of Irish Distillers, Martell Mumm Perrier-Jouët and North American Distillers, alongside Chivas Brothers. Our award-winning portfolio features some of the world’s most revered single malt and blended Scotch whisky brands, including Chivas, Ballantine’s, Royal Salute, The Glenlivet and Aberlour, which are exported from Scotland to over 100 countries worldwide. As the world’s No.2 Scotch whisky producer with a 1,600-strong team across 26 sites, we are committed to upholding the heritage and pursuing the progress of Scotch and ensuring its sustainable future, as well as opening it up to new audiences across the globe.
